A route number alone is not enough to decide where to board or how to read the timetable. Airport-bound pages often use city stop departures, while city-bound pages can use airport terminal departures, so choose the direction before relying on any time.
Airport Bus separates official links, published timetable status, and ticketing evidence. Routes without enough evidence are kept as official-source checks instead of being presented as confirmed recommendations.
For a first trip, compare a priority route with the related stop and airport hub pages. Terminal, ticketing rule, and walking distance all matter before a route is actually suitable.
